In the fourty-six years that have gone by since the first volume of Progress in Optics was published, optics has become one of the most dynamic fields of science. The volumes in this series which have appeared up to now contain nearly 300 review articles by distinguished research workers, which have become permanent records for many important developments.

Índice
Índice
1. From Millisecond to Attosecond Laser Pulses, N. Bloembergen
2. Conical Diffraction: Hamilton’s Diabolical point at the Heart of Crystal Optics, M. Berry
and M.R. Jeffrey
3. Historical Papers on the Particle Concept of Light, O. Keller
4. Field Quantization in Optics, P. Milonni
5. The History of Near-Field Optics, L. Novotny
6. Light Tunneling, H.M. Nussenzveig
7. The Influence of Young’s Interference Experiment on the Development of Statistical Optics, E. Wolf
8. Planck, Photon Statistics, and Bose-Einstein Condensation, D.M. Greenberger, N. Erez, M.O. Scully, A.A. Svidzinsky and S. Zubairy
